IPL 2024: ‘I Would Have Beaten Him’, Harbhajan Singh Jokingly Threatened To Beat Prithvi Shaw

Prithvi Shaw often gets out after working hard, leading to him being dropped from teams. Despite having impressive potential, the batter fails to dominate the bowlers. His habit of playing too many aggressive shots leads to his downfall. The same was seen in a recent IPL 2024 match between Delhi Capitals and Lucknow Super Giants.

Shaw started well and he seemed to be in good form where he scored 32 runs from 22 balls. However, he played a careless shot against Ravi Bishnoi and got caught by Nicholas Pooran. During this inning, he hit six fours with a strike rate of 145.45.

Meanwhile, the former Indian off-spinner Harbhajan Singh was also very disappointed with the approach of Prithvi Shaw, and he jokingly asserted to beat Prithvi Shaw.

While talking to star Star Sports, the former Indian said, “What was he doing there? If I were at Delhi Capitals, I would have beaten him continuously. There was no need for that shot, and he put Delhi in trouble. When you are batting well, you should make it count, but Prithvi has this habit of going for reckless shots. This should have been avoided.”

However, it did not bring much difference in the chase by Delhi Capitals, and with the help of Fraser-McGurk’s 55 and Rishabh Pant’s 41, DC got the target of 168 runs in 18.1 overs at the loss of four wickets.
